Cedar House Life Change Center receives $30 million grant for expansion project

Cedar House Life Change Center, based in Bloomington, was recently awarded more than $30 million by the California Department of Health Care Services. With the $30,057,960 grant, Cedar House will construct a two-story 32,000-square-foot building on its main campus in Bloomington to house 70 more residential beds, meeting rooms, visitation rooms, office space and more, according to a news release from Cedar House.
